Raising Blue-Collar Kids in a White-Collar World
By Conor Gallagher · Published by TAN Books
Overview
Modern culture promises comfort, success, and ease—but often fails to form the character required to sustain them. In Raising Blue-Collar Kids in a White-Collar World, Conor Gallagher delivers a direct and uncompromising challenge to parents: if you want strong, capable children, you must raise them with grit, discipline, and a deep sense of responsibility.
Drawing from his experience as a business owner and father, Gallagher confronts a growing cultural problem—young adults entering the world unprepared for hardship, expecting results without effort. He argues that while education and ambition are valuable, they are meaningless without the “blue-collar soul”: the willingness to work hard, endure difficulty, take ownership, and persevere with integrity.
This book calls parents to reject passive and overly comfortable approaches to raising children and instead embrace a model rooted in virtue, accountability, and purposeful formation. It is not about limiting potential, but about strengthening the foundation upon which true success is built.

FAQs
Does this book oppose education or ambition?
No. It emphasizes that education and ambition must be grounded in strong character and work ethic to be meaningful.
What is meant by a “blue-collar soul”?
It refers to qualities such as hard work, perseverance, humility, and personal responsibility.
